Tesla stock ends the week down 15%, the worst performance of the year

2 min read

Tesla shares dropped more than 15% over the last few days to close the week at $211.99 after CEO Elon Musk waxed pessimistic about macroeconomic issues on a third-quarter earnings call Wednesday.

It marks the worst week for Tesla stock of the year, although shares of the electric automaker are still up 96% year-to-date.

For the period ending Sept. 30, 2023, Tesla reported $23.35 billion in revenue and $1.85 billion in profits, a decline versus the prior quarter. Profits were lower than the same quarter last year, too.

On an earnings call to discuss the Q3 results CEO Elon Musk, who divides his time between Tesla, the social network X (formerly Twitter), defense contractor SpaceX, and startups xAI, Neuralink and The Boring Co., struck a deeply pessimistic note about the economy and emphasized that cost-cutting and price cuts would be essential for Tesla in coming quarters.

Musk also threw cold water on shareholders’ expectations for Tesla’s long-delayed Cybertruck, while declining to give details about a “robotaxi” and autonomous vehicle tech that the company has been working on and promising for years. The company is already lagging Cruise and Waymo in the U.S., and robotaxi developers including the ridehailing giant, Didi, in China.

In regards to the company’s deeply unconventional pickup, Musk went so far as to say, “We dug our own grave with Cybertruck” on the Q3 call. He also said he wanted to “temper expectations” for the vehicle, saying it’s a “great product,” but Tesla expects it will take a year to 18 months before the Cybertruck becomes a “positive cash flow contributor.”

“Demand is off the charts. We have over 1 million people who have reserved the car, so it’s not a demand issue,” Musk claimed. “But we have to make it, and we need to make it a price that people can afford, insanely difficult things.”
